Frequently Asked Questions about Dexter

How much are Studio apartments in Dexter?

There are currently 6 Studio Apartments in Dexter with rent ranges from $500 to $900 with an average price of $716.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Dexter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Dexter ranges from $600 to $950 with an average monthly rent of $716.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Dexter c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Dexter range from $371 to $1,175.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$653.

How expensive are Dexter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 4 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Dexter on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$344 to $1,263 - averaging $770 for the location.
